Last night I lightly smoked some pork tenderloin for my inlaws. I used peach wood that
@kettlebb
generously shared with me from trees on his property. I cooked it indirect over GFS Lump in my taco. I pulled it at 161f IT but the meat was still incredibly juicy.
The light peach smoke is incredible on pork! I’m going to use it for the shoulder tomorrow!
